Output 4eec016c6590c45fd3f2a325d4c5f493c13f32f819cb6de664c33b4886783648:3

value
18700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e43a32454b3b4e914ca02125e880b3fde6a0cb6d OP_EQUAL
address
3NVmhqRjM8iX9EvYaXTBqNKvNYMSJV4Ezw
transaction
4eec016c6590c45fd3f2a325d4c5f493c13f32f819cb6de664c33b4886783648
confirmations
345730
spent
true